Wanda Mayme Newman, 88, of Riverside, OH, passed away peacefully September 30, 2017 at Heartland of Beavercreek. Wanda was born in Benton County, Indiana on March 16, 1929 to Jesse and Pearl (Spence) Newman. She married James Frank Newman on November 14, 1946 in Belfast, OH.
Wanda was a loving mother, grandmother, great grandmother and friend, and will be greatly missed by all who knew her. She was a member of the Northridge Church of the Nazarene, where she taught Sunday School and was an active member of the church.
Wanda is survived by her children, Betty (Roger-deceased) Couch, Jim (Jean) Newman, Patricia (Darrell-deceased) Pitts; several grandchildren and great grandchildren; and many other loving relatives and friends, especially her dear friend Louise Schaffer. She was preceded in death by her parents; her husband James; a son, Martin; several brothers and sisters; and her dear friend, Julia Lundy.
